Deep in the badlands of northwestern Argentina, paleontologists have given a name and a face to a creature that ruled the Earth long before the first dinosaur ever walked: Shakajlura riojanensis, a six-meter predator from 237 million years ago whose bones quietly waited in the Chañares Formation for nearly three decades of field work to find them. The discovery, published by CONICET researchers, reminds us that dominance is never permanent — that every era has its apex, its own architecture of power, and its own eventual passing.
